Template:RandomItemSequence/doc: Difference between revisions
Faintfulness (talk | contribs) No edit summary |
Faintfulness (talk | contribs) No edit summary |
||
| Line 1: | Line 1: | ||
Generic | Generic template to render randomized sequences of items. | ||
== Usage == | == Usage == | ||
This template | This template allows editors to render an indiscriminately randomized sequence of items. Each invocation of the template produces its own independent order. | ||
Example: | Example: | ||
<pre> | <pre> | ||
{{RandomItemSequence | {{RandomItemSequence | ||
| items = | | items = Red Apricorn Sprout; Blue Apricorn Sprout; Pink Apricorn Sprout; Yellow Apricorn Sprout; Green Apricorn Sprout; Black Apricorn Sprout; White Apricorn Sprout | ||
| tooltip = Apricorn Sprouts | |||
| link = [[Apricorn Sprout]] | |||
}} | |||
{{RandomItemSequence | |||
| items = Red Apricorn Sprout; Blue Apricorn Sprout; Pink Apricorn Sprout; Yellow Apricorn Sprout; Green Apricorn Sprout; Black Apricorn Sprout; White Apricorn Sprout | |||
| tooltip = Example items | |||
| link = [[Apricorn Sprout]] | |||
}} | |||
{{RandomItemSequence | |||
| items = Red Apricorn Sprout; Blue Apricorn Sprout; Pink Apricorn Sprout; Yellow Apricorn Sprout; Green Apricorn Sprout; Black Apricorn Sprout; White Apricorn Sprout | |||
| tooltip = Example items | | tooltip = Example items | ||
| link = | | link = [[Apricorn Sprout]] | ||
}} | }} | ||
</pre> | </pre> | ||
Produces: | Produces: | ||
{{RandomItemSequence | {{RandomItemSequence | ||
| items = | | items = Red Apricorn Sprout; Blue Apricorn Sprout; Pink Apricorn Sprout; Yellow Apricorn Sprout; Green Apricorn Sprout; Black Apricorn Sprout; White Apricorn Sprout | ||
| tooltip = Apricorn Sprouts | |||
| link = [[Apricorn Sprout]] | |||
}} | |||
{{RandomItemSequence | |||
| items = Red Apricorn Sprout; Blue Apricorn Sprout; Pink Apricorn Sprout; Yellow Apricorn Sprout; Green Apricorn Sprout; Black Apricorn Sprout; White Apricorn Sprout | |||
| tooltip = Example items | |||
| link = [[Apricorn Sprout]] | |||
}} | |||
{{RandomItemSequence | |||
| items = Red Apricorn Sprout; Blue Apricorn Sprout; Pink Apricorn Sprout; Yellow Apricorn Sprout; Green Apricorn Sprout; Black Apricorn Sprout; White Apricorn Sprout | |||
| tooltip = Example items | | tooltip = Example items | ||
| link = | | link = [[Apricorn Sprout]] | ||
}} | }} | ||
== Parameters == | == Parameters == | ||
* '''items''' (required) – Semicolon-separated list of item names. | * '''items''' (required) – Semicolon-separated list of item names. <ref>See [[Template:ItemSlot]]</ref> | ||
* '''tooltip''' (optional) – Text displayed when hovering over the item sequence. Defaults to the first item if omitted. | * '''tooltip''' (optional) – Text displayed when hovering over the item sequence. Defaults to the first item if omitted. <ref>See [[Template:ItemSlot]]</ref> | ||
* '''link''' (optional) – Page to link to when the item sequence is clicked. | * '''link''' (optional) – Page to link to when the item sequence is clicked. <ref>See [[Template:ItemSlot]]</ref> | ||
* '''reseed''' (optional) – | * '''reseed''' (optional) – Numeric value used to explicitly seed the random number generator. If provided, the same seed will produce the same item sequence every time. | ||
== Notes == | == Notes == | ||
* Multiple invocations on the same page will produce independent random orders unless a numeric `reseed` is provided. | |||
* This template can be used directly for deterministic sequences or as a building block in wrapper templates for predefined item groups. | |||
* Multiple invocations on the same page will | |||
Revision as of 20:38, 28 December 2025
Generic template to render randomized sequences of items.
Usage
This template allows editors to render an indiscriminately randomized sequence of items. Each invocation of the template produces its own independent order.
Example:
{{RandomItemSequence
| items = Red Apricorn Sprout; Blue Apricorn Sprout; Pink Apricorn Sprout; Yellow Apricorn Sprout; Green Apricorn Sprout; Black Apricorn Sprout; White Apricorn Sprout
| tooltip = Apricorn Sprouts
| link = [[Apricorn Sprout]]
}}
{{RandomItemSequence
| items = Red Apricorn Sprout; Blue Apricorn Sprout; Pink Apricorn Sprout; Yellow Apricorn Sprout; Green Apricorn Sprout; Black Apricorn Sprout; White Apricorn Sprout
| tooltip = Example items
| link = [[Apricorn Sprout]]
}}
{{RandomItemSequence
| items = Red Apricorn Sprout; Blue Apricorn Sprout; Pink Apricorn Sprout; Yellow Apricorn Sprout; Green Apricorn Sprout; Black Apricorn Sprout; White Apricorn Sprout
| tooltip = Example items
| link = [[Apricorn Sprout]]
}}
Produces:
Parameters
- items (required) – Semicolon-separated list of item names. [1]
- tooltip (optional) – Text displayed when hovering over the item sequence. Defaults to the first item if omitted. [2]
- link (optional) – Page to link to when the item sequence is clicked. [3]
- reseed (optional) – Numeric value used to explicitly seed the random number generator. If provided, the same seed will produce the same item sequence every time.
Notes
- Multiple invocations on the same page will produce independent random orders unless a numeric `reseed` is provided.
- This template can be used directly for deterministic sequences or as a building block in wrapper templates for predefined item groups.
- ↑ See Template:ItemSlot
- ↑ See Template:ItemSlot
- ↑ See Template:ItemSlot